Review №18

What a hidden gem. Tucked out of the way in an up-and-coming area of revival, Belger Crane Yard offers views of the Kansas City skyline. This historical warehouse is home to dozens of individual pottery artist studios. Additionally, there is a grand exhibit hall featuring sculpture and pottery displays. Classes and events are offered here as well.

Review №26

The atmosphere can only be described as like a family. Its an interconnected community of ceramic, lithograph, and multimedia artists. The gallery, studio spaces, and ceramic supply store work together to create a community that welcomes both experienced artists, as well as those seeking to further their interest in culture and artwork.
